Beautiful cobalt-decorated salt-glaze stoneware eight-gallon water cooler dispenser with its lid and wooden spigot.
Attributed to the Weeks Bros of Ohio, whom produced stoneware from 188-1891.
Condition: No cracks or breaks. Few chips in the cobalt decoration
Lid is likely not original
Please note: There are several visible lines on the front face of the cooler. These are not cracks or hairlines; they are smooth, do not penetrate the surface, and appear to be production-era marks that were subsequently glazed over.
